Interior Architecture is the 515th most popular major in the country with 662 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across the Plains States region, there were 50 interior archit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 23 interior archit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,786 and $25,576 respectively.

University of Nebraska - Lincoln is a large public school situated in Lincoln, Nebraska. It awarded 23 bachelors’s interior architecture degrees in 2019-2020.

In addition to being on our plains states region bachelor’s degree interior architecture students whose families make $30-$48k list, UNL has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best Interior Architecture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Plains States Region”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for University of Nebraska - Lincoln is $13,508 for Plains States Region Bachelor’s Degree Interior Architecture students whose families make $30-$48k.

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 85%. The student loan default rate at the school is 4.2%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
